Some groups do not synchronize (Microsoft 365)

Copper Contributor

Hello, I have a problem with shared emails in a group. In OWA (Outlook on the web) everything works, but the groups do not update in the desktop application. I get the message that "this folder has not been updated yet" (no synchronisation).
Some group folders update normally in the desktop application, but not all.

It seems to me it has something to do with the "Exchange Cache Mode". When we deactivate the "Exchange Cache" and restart Outlook and activate the "Cache Mode" again, sometimes Outlook Desktop seems to work again, unfortunatly the problems will return. Sometimes everything runs fine after this "fix", but the problems can be back in minutes, hours, days or weeks.
